Advance Search

Browse CVs

Staff DevOps Engineer

Posted 4 months ago

  • Ely, Cambridgeshire
  • Any
  • External
Staff DevOps EngineerEuropean Recruitment are working closely with a leading semicon company, based in Cambridge, who are looking for an experienced Staff DevOps Engineer to join their team.In this role you will join a Toolchain Performance team which works on a diverse range of compilers and toolchains and tackle software performance challenges.Responsibilities as Staff DevOps Engineer:Maintaining a board farm of hardware devices used for validation and benchmarking. Crafting, maintaining and extending the automated testing and benchmarking infrastructure. Extending existing software to suit our needs or writing new glue between systems. Debugging problems across the stack: from data visualisation packages to Linux kernel crashes. Provisioning and handling various Cloud Infrastructure. Implementing custom solutions for reporting and aggregating results.Requirements:Good knowledge of software engineering and experience working with Cloud, CI and Testing. Familiarity with Linux development and administration environments through scripting and command-line. Knowledge of version control such as Git. Advanced scripting knowledge, for example Python, Bash. Experience leading or designing projects to improve efficiency and quality of sophisticated and widely used software. Desirable Experience:Experience of build automation tooling like TeamCity or Jenkins. Understanding of the performance metrics of compilers, assemblers and linkers Experience configuring and installing hardware in a board or server farm, including maintenance through debugging problems and updating firmware, operating systems etc. Familiarity with web frontend frameworks such as Flask, CSS, HTML5, Bootstrap, ReactJS.
Performance tracking and visualisation.If this role is of any interest please apply directly on LinkedIn or send a copy of your CV to ##### applying to this role you understand that we may collect your personal data and store and process it on our systems. For more information please see our Privacy Notice (